7 YouTube Tips You May Not Know

Nowadays, many people should be like me. They spend a lot of time on YouTube every day, watching their favorite videos, learning some new knowledge, etc. YouTube also provides many practical functions to make it easier for us to use and control the video content. This article has compiled 7 good tips to share with you.

1. Modify the time to skip the video with two clicks

When watching YouTube videos, many people probably double-click the left or right side of the video screen to rewind and advance the video. The default YouTube time is 10 seconds, which is really a bit short. If you feel this way, you can actually change it to the time you like in the settings.

  1. After opening YouTube, go to the settings menu
  2. Scroll down to find the video and audio preferences and enter “Playback”
  3. You will see the “Fast forward and reverse” option, change the time you want, the longest is 60 seconds, the shortest is 5 seconds

2. Slide gesture to enter/exit full screen playback

When watching YouTube videos on mobile phones or tablets, if they want to play them in full screen, most people should press the full screen function icon or turn the device horizontally.

If you want a more intuitive and smooth switching, YouTube also has gestures to enter/exit full-screen playback.

  • Enter full screen playback: slide the video up
  • Exit full screen playback: swipe down the video

3. Always watch the highest quality videos

For those who have unlimited access to the Internet, they will definitely hope that when watching videos, the highest quality setting will be used at all times, so that YouTube will not automatically adjust to low quality due to some connection reasons.

By default, YouTube is set to automatic, which will automatically adjust the video quality according to the current situation. You can modify it to a setting that always maintains a higher quality.

  1. Open YouTube and enter the settings menu
  2. In Video & Audio Preferences, go to Video Quality Preferences
  3. You can adjust it according to the mobile network and Wi-Fi conditions respectively. If you want to maintain high image quality, please change to “higher image quality”

4. Use incognito mode

The YouTube homepage will recommend videos of interest to you based on your recent viewing history. Although this feature is very good, when watching certain types of videos, you don’t want others to know, and you don’t want other types of recommended videos to appear on the homepage. In this case, you can use the incognito mode. Many people may not know that YouTube also has it.

This function is hidden on the personal center page. After it is turned on, the videos watched in this mode will not be recorded. But be aware that even if you have a YouTube Premium membership, ads will appear in incognito mode:

5. Prevent children from seeing indecent video content

In order to increase traffic, there are actually many videos on YouTube that are not suitable for children to watch. Parents will definitely worry about children seeing them. In YouTube settings, there is a function that can block these indecent videos as much as possible. It is highly recommended to turn it on.

  1. In the settings menu, enter the general options
  2. Turn on the “strict filtering mode” function

However, please note that YouTube has stated that this feature cannot achieve perfect anti-blocking effect.

6. Turn off the shimmer effect in full-screen playback mode

YouTube’s shimmer effect enhances the video viewing experience by adding lighting effects. It displays the main color of the video being watched on the outer edge of the video player. However, not everyone likes this effect. If you don’t like it, you can turn it off.

  1. Play any YouTube video and enable full screen
  2. Go to the settings icon on the screen -> Other settings
  3. Turn off the shimmer effect

7. Enable YouTube’s automatic deletion of history

For some reasons, you may not want YouTube to keep your relevant viewing records. In this case, you can turn on the automatic deletion of records.

  1. Open settings
  2. Go to “Manage All Records” under your account
  3. Turn on the automatic deletion function, and you can set how long ago activities should be automatically deleted.
